Written Answers. - Mental Health Services.

  568. Mr. Neville asked the Minister for Health and Children further to Parliamentary Question No. 715 of 27 January 2004, if the Mental Health Commission has inquired into the alleged abuse of the person. [11535/04]

  Mr. T. O’Malley: I understand from the mental health commission that an inquiry by the inspector of mental health services is ongoing. A number of people have been interviewed and further interviews are planned. The inspector has also received relevant background information and reports. It is anticipated that the report should be available with in the next six to eight weeks.
